SAP ABAP Class /TDAG/RCSIF_UEC_AIF_FACADE (Facade for Adobe Interactive Forms)
Meta Relationship - Used By
# Relationship type Used by Short Description Created on
1 Interface implementation (CLASS c. INTERFACES i_ref)  /TDAG/RCSCL_UEC_AIF_BASEFACADE Super Class of the Integration with Adobe Interactive Forms 20080630
Properties
Class /TDAG/RCSIF_UEC_AIF_FACADE  
Short Description Facade for Adobe Interactive Forms    
Super Class    
Instantiability of a Class 2  Public 
Final    
General Data
Message Class    
Program status     
Category 0   
Package      
Created 20080623   SAP 
Last change 20141109   SAP 
Shared Memory-enabled    
Fixed point arithmetic    
Unicode checks active    
Forward declarations
Class /TDAG/RCSIF_UEC_AIF_FACADE has no forward declaration.
Interfaces
Class /TDAG/RCSIF_UEC_AIF_FACADE has no interface implemented.
Friends
Class /TDAG/RCSIF_UEC_AIF_FACADE has no friend class.
Attributes
# Attribute Level Visibility Read only Typing Associated Type Initial Value Description Created on
1 MS_TEMPLATE Instance attribute Public Type reference (TYPE) /TDAG/RCSS_UEC_TPL1 Template structure 20080702
2 MV_CLASS_OBJ Instance attribute Public Object reference (TYPE REF TO) /TDAG/RCSCL_UEC_AIF_BASEFACADE Super Class of the Integration with Adobe Interactive Forms 20100220
Methods
# Method Level Visibility Method type Description Created on
1 CREATE_AIF Instance method Public Method Creation of the PDFs (Adobe Interactive Form) 20080624
2 EXTRACT_DATA_FROM_AIF Instance method Public Method Returns the data of the PDFs as structure 20080624
3 GET_AIF_CLASS Instance method Public Method Returns the current AIF class object 20100220
4 GET_INSTANCE Static method Public Method Instantiation of the object 20080702
Events
Class /TDAG/RCSIF_UEC_AIF_FACADE has no event.
Types
Class /TDAG/RCSIF_UEC_AIF_FACADE has no local type.
Method Signatures

Method CREATE_AIF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ET_MESSAGES Call by reference Type reference (TYPE) BAL_T_MSG Anwendungs-Log: Tabelle mit Messages 20080701
2 Exporting E_PDF_STREAM Call by reference Type reference (TYPE) XSTRING 20080624
3 Importing IS_TASKHEADER Call by reference Type reference (TYPE) /TDAG/CPS_TASKH CP: Struktur für Aufgabenköpfe 20080701
# Exception Resumable Description Created on
1 UNABLE_TO_CREATE_THE_PDF Das PDF konnte nicht erzeugt werden 20080624

Method EXTRACT_DATA_FROM_AIF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ting ES_DATA_STRUCTURE Call by reference Type reference (TYPE) /TDAG/RCSS_UEC_AIF_INTERFACE1 Schnittstelle 1für Adobe Interactive Forms Integration 20080624
2 Exporting ET_MESSAGES Call by reference Type reference (TYPE) BAL_T_MSG Anwendungs-Log: Tabelle mit Messages 20080701
3 Exporting EV_TASKHEADER Call by reference Type reference (TYPE) /TDAG/CPE_TASKID Tracker - Aufgabenummer 20080708
# Exception Resumable Description Created on
1 ERROR_IN_ADS_INTERFACE Problem in der ADS Schnittstelle 20080723
2 NO_ADOBE_INTERACTIVE_FORM Es handelt sich nicht um ein Adobe Interactive Form 20080708

Method GET_AIF_CLASS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Exporting EV_AIF_CLASS_OBJ Call by reference Object reference (TYPE REF TO) /TDAG/RCSCL_UEC_AIF_BASEFACADE Superclass for default forms 20100220

Method GET_AIF_CLASS on class /TDAG/RCSIF_UEC_AIF_FACADE has no exception.

Method GET_INSTANCE Signature

# Type Parameter Pass Value Optional Typing Method Associated Type Default value Description Created on
1 Returning EO_AIF_FACADE Value transfer Object reference (TYPE REF TO) /TDAG/RCSIF_UEC_AIF_FACADE Fassade für Adobe Interactive Forms 20080702
2 Importing IS_TEMPLATE Call by reference Type reference (TYPE) /TDAG/RCSS_UEC_TPL1 Template-Auswahl 20080702
3 Importing IV_PDF_STREAM Call by reference Type reference (TYPE) XSTRING 20080708

Method GET_INSTANCE on class /TDAG/RCSIF_UEC_AIF_FACADE has no exception.
History
Last changed by/on SAP  20141109 
SAP Release Created in